Mound City is a locality in Holt County, Missouri, United States. It has a population of approximately 1,066. The population density is 341.9 people per km². Mound City is located at 40.1311°N, 95.2316°W. It observes the Central Time (America/Chicago) timezone. ZIP code: 64470.
Mound City rests on the rolling plains of Holt County, a place where the horizon stretches wide and the sky feels vast, particularly at dusk when the light softens and paints the farmland in hues of gold and rose. It lies 32.3 miles north-west of Saint Joseph, MO (from Saint Joseph, MO: bearing 321°T), and is situated 18.9 miles north of Highland. The history of Mound City is deeply intertwined with the rich agricultural heritage of the region, a legacy shaped by the fertile soil and the nearby Missouri River, though the river itself is a distant murmur rather than a constant presence. For generations, the economy has been anchored in farming, with corn and soybeans dominating the landscape and driving the local prosperity. This agrarian character imbues Mound City with a sense of groundedness, a connection to the cycles of nature that dictate the year. While large-scale industry is absent, the town serves as a vital hub for the surrounding agricultural community, a place where farmers gather, supplies are procured, and the business of the countryside is conducted.
